Inner locking structure of cabinet door lock
The invention discloses an inner locking structure of a cabinet door lock. The inner locking structure comprises a motor supporting plate, a motor is fixed to one side of the motor supporting plate through mounting screws, the output end of the motor penetrates through the motor supporting plate, a motor gear is mounted at the output end of the motor, a lock body upper supporting plate is arranged on one side of the motor gear, and a lock body lower supporting plate is arranged on the other side of the lock body upper supporting plate. The motor, the motor gear, a driven gear, a tooth groove, locking bars and a tooth groove are installed, the motor supporting plate is integrally fixed to the lock body upper supporting plate and the lock body lower supporting plate, the motor gear is installed on the motor, the motor is fixed to the motor supporting plate, and the motor gear meshes with the driven gear, so that the two sets of locking bars are driven by the motor to ascend and descend conveniently, a control panel can control the motor to perform automatic opening and closing and steering adjustment, a cabinet door can be automatically opened, closed and adjusted, and the automation degree and the operation convenience of the cabinet door are improved.
